Company Profile
AMIYA Corporation operates in the fields of data security and network security, and also provides cloud network construction and operation services.
Sector
Information & Communication
AMIYA Corporation is a comprehensive security provider, focusing on data security business with products like "ALog," an AI-powered log management system, and network security business with services such as "Network All Cloud" for remote network construction and operation. In the data security sector, the company offers self-developed security products, cyber-attack countermeasure services, and security education. The network security division provides cloud-based network infrastructure and custom network infrastructure design tailored to customer needs. AMIYA Corporation's key features include offering proprietary products and services, providing one-stop solutions from planning to development and sales, and addressing both security and network aspects. The company aims to deliver high-level security widely through the automation of security measures.
